## Timeline

- **2026-06-29**: Scheduled DEA hearing on rescheduling — A DEA administrative hearing is set to take place, which CEO Duane Boise calls less significant than the appellate court action.
- **2026-06-19**: MMJ announces advancement of legal challenge — Company issues press release declaring that the D.C. Circuit challenge has advanced and that the operative legal event is the court review, not the upcoming DEA hearing.
- **2026-06-18**: Statement of Issues filed — MMJIH files a Statement of Issues in the D.C. Circuit Court of Appeals seeking vacatur of the Final Order.
- **2026-04-22**: Acting Attorney General issues Final Order — Todd Blanche places marijuana into Schedule III of the Controlled Substances Act via a Final Order.
- **2024**: Initial DEA hearing process begins — A hearing process on marijuana rescheduling begins under the Controlled Substances Act, later terminated by the government according to petitioners.
